Formula 1 Team Williams’ Strategic Financial Moves Shield Against Tariff Turmoil

Amidst the chaos of global financial uncertainty sparked by President Donald Trump’s tariff announcements, Williams boss James Vowles reveals the team’s shrewd financial strategies to mitigate risks and safeguard their stability.

President Trump’s decision to impose higher tariffs on 57 countries sent shockwaves through the financial markets, leaving many industries vulnerable to potential economic fallout. However, Williams’ proactive approach in diversifying income and expenditure across various currencies has shielded them from the brunt of the turmoil.

Vowles emphasized the importance of hedging against currency fluctuations, with income from sponsors and partners structured in different currencies to minimize risks. This strategic foresight has allowed Williams to navigate the uncertainties posed by the tariffs without compromising their financial position.

Despite the potential challenges posed by the tariffs, Vowles remains optimistic about Williams’ resilience, citing the team’s international holding company Dorilton’s diverse income streams as a key strength. This independence has enabled Williams to weather the storm and maintain stability in the face of market volatility.

Looking ahead, Vowles is focused on steering Williams towards on-track success, emphasizing the team’s long-term strategic vision. By attracting partners who share their commitment to sustained growth, Williams is laying the foundation for a successful future, built on transparency and long-term value.
